diff options
author | 2020-06-11 10:57:12 -0400 | |
---|---|---|
committer | 2020-06-11 10:57:12 -0400 | |
commit | 8fc18ba329bbd1942b4c5c1e5f1101b1c95cbdcd (patch) | |
tree | a8f8ec09ca8d60b5d51adcb37666c6a4e6311039 /src/textadept.c | |
parent | 290d3fec717baf7973fce3e43fb03ac4f126880c (diff) | |
download | textadept-8fc18ba329bbd1942b4c5c1e5f1101b1c95cbdcd.tar.gz textadept-8fc18ba329bbd1942b4c5c1e5f1101b1c95cbdcd.zip |
Fixed toggling of Find & Replace pane visibility with `ui.find.focus()`.
Diffstat (limited to 'src/textadept.c')
-rw-r--r-- | src/textadept.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/textadept.c b/src/textadept.c index 8e743087..f03de69f 100644 --- a/src/textadept.c +++ b/src/textadept.c @@ -415,7 +415,7 @@ static void refresh_all() { /** `find.focus()` Lua function. */ static int focus_find(lua_State *L) { #if GTK - if (!gtk_widget_has_focus(findbox)) { + if (!gtk_widget_has_focus(find_entry) && !gtk_widget_has_focus(repl_entry)) { gtk_widget_show(findbox); gtk_widget_grab_focus(find_entry); gtk_widget_grab_default(find_next); |